Output 95d8425a23409b4ea3cdbc727fae1b96881281d26fd42f5fd0cb57cee5f80351:1

value
1010198
script pubkey
OP_0 OP_PUSHBYTES_20 68fb414dbdd77cebb71e3ea91952c218aaf1ac1e
address
ltc1qdra5znda6a7whdc78653j5kzrz40rtq7kg3je9
transaction
95d8425a23409b4ea3cdbc727fae1b96881281d26fd42f5fd0cb57cee5f80351
spent
true